How to fill out form Greek Orthodox Church:

01
Start by obtaining the form: The Greek Orthodox Church may have specific forms for various purposes such as baptism, marriage, or church membership. Contact your local Greek Orthodox Church to obtain the appropriate form.
02
Read and understand the instructions: Before filling out the form, carefully read through the instructions provided. Make sure you understand the purpose of the form and the information required.
03
Provide personal information: Begin by filling in your personal details, including your full name, address, contact information, and any other required information. Be careful to provide accurate and up-to-date information.
04
Determine the purpose of the form: Depending on the nature of the form, specify the purpose for which you are submitting the form, whether it is for baptism, marriage, or any other church-related matter.
05
Provide supporting documentation: In some cases, you may be required to attach supporting documents along with the form. This can include identification documents, baptism certificates, or other relevant paperwork. Ensure you have these documents ready and attach them as instructed.
06
Complete additional sections: The form may have additional sections that require specific information, such as the names of godparents for a baptism form or details about the intended spouse for a marriage form. Fill in these sections accurately and thoroughly.
07
Review and double-check: Before submitting the form, review all the information you have provided. Ensure that there are no spelling errors, missing information, or any other mistakes. Taking the time to review the form can help avoid delays or complications.
08
Submit the form: Once you are satisfied with the information provided, submit the form as instructed by the Greek Orthodox Church. Follow their specific submission guidelines, such as mailing it to a particular address or submitting it in person at a designated office.

Who needs form Greek Orthodox Church:

01
Individuals seeking baptism: One of the common reasons for needing a form from the Greek Orthodox Church is for individuals seeking baptism. This form helps the church keep track of the individuals being baptized and gather necessary information for the sacrament.
02
Couples planning to get married: Another group of people who may need a form from the Greek Orthodox Church are couples planning to get married in a Greek Orthodox ceremony. This form collects essential information about the couple and serves as a record for the church.
03
Individuals seeking church membership: Some Greek Orthodox churches require a form for individuals seeking to become members of the church. This form helps the church maintain a database of members and facilitates communication and engagement within the community.
04
Those requesting sacraments and religious services: Forms may also be required for various other religious services or sacraments within the Greek Orthodox Church, such as confirmation, confession, or anointing of the sick. These forms help the church administer the sacraments and cater to the needs of its members.
05
Individuals seeking genealogical information: In some cases, individuals may request forms from the Greek Orthodox Church to obtain genealogical information. These forms can help trace family history and understand ancestral connections within the Greek Orthodox community.
